Material Integrity and Corrosion Resistance


The primary material composition of these fasteners is 304 stainless steel. This austenitic stainless steel is widely recognized for its excellent resistance to rust and corrosion, particularly in environments exposed to moisture or certain chemicals. It is a workhorse material.

For cabinet making, this material choice translates directly to longevity. Unlike plated steel fasteners that can chip or scratch, exposing base metal to rust, 304 stainless steel maintains its integrity throughout its cross-section. This inherent resistance prevents unsightly rust stains from bleeding onto finished wood surfaces, a common and frustrating issue with lesser quality hardware over time. Cabinetry often resides in kitchens or bathrooms, areas prone to humidity. Stainless steel thrives here.

Fastener Design and Ergonomics


These fasteners conform to the ISO7380 standard, indicating a round head socket cap screw design. The round, or button, head provides a low-profile, smooth finish that is less prone to snagging or interfering with adjacent components, which is critical in furniture and cabinet applications. The hex socket drive, or Allen key drive, offers a superior torque transfer compared to Phillips or slotted drives, reducing the risk of cam-out and stripping the fastener head during installation. Compared to traditional slotted or Phillips head screws, the Allen drive system is inherently more robust. It allows for higher tightening torques without deforming the drive recess, which is essential for creating strong, vibration-resistant joints.
